Fórum Ubuntu CZ/SK
Ostatní => Archiv => Téma založeno: Rixx 29 Července 2007, 08:06:56
-
Dobry den. Nadstavil som internet cez Microcom AD2622. Podla navoduv tomto fore uz viac krat spominanom. Problem je ze sa nespusta po starte a vzdy ho treba pustit manualne. Prikaz som pridal aj do /etc/rc.local
/bin/sh -e
#
# rc.local
#
# This script is executed at the end of each multiuser runlevel.
# Make sure that the script will "exit 0" on success or any other
# value on error.
#
# In order to enable or disable this script just change the execution
# bits.
#
# By default this script does nothing.
stdsl.sh start
exit 0Bohuzial aj atk ho treba po spusteni pustit znova.
stdsl stop som pridal do /etc/rc.0 a /etc/rc.6
Nespravil som niekde chybu, alebo ako to zariadim aby sa spustal po starte?? Vdaka
-
Nastavil jsi skript jako spustitelný? Asi ano. sudo chmod +x spouštěcí skript.
Např. u mně sudo chmod +x /usr/bin/start-adsl
Pak už stačí přidat skript do automatického spuštění: lišta - systém - volby - sezení: Dáš nový: pak spouštěcí příkaz. Poté dáš vlastnosti sezení a uložit.
:)
-
Vyskúšal som vašu radu. Ale bez úspechu. Stále ho treba spustiť úpríkazom sudo stdsl.sh start.
-
V tom skriptu, jak máte stdsl.sh start, zkuste uvést absolutní cestu k stdsl.sh. Tedy něco jako /kde/je/to/ulozene/stdsl.sh start.
Další věc, která mě napadá, že při takovém pokusu o připojení by ještě nebyl modem synchronizovaný s DSLAMem, takže pak by to chtělo nějak pozdržet provedení příkazu, dokud se nesynchronizují.